mysql5.5启动不了 mysql启动时不动

导读:
MySQL是一款广泛应用于Web应用程序开发的关系型数据库管理系统 。但有时候,我们在启动MySQL时会遇到不动的情况,本文将为大家介绍这个问题的解决方法 。
1. 检查MySQL配置文件是否正确
在启动MySQL时,它会首先尝试读取配置文件my.cnf,如果该文件存在且配置正确,则MySQL会按照配置文件中的参数进行启动 。因此,如果MySQL启动不动,首先要检查my.cnf文件是否存在,以及其中的配置是否正确 。
2. 检查MySQL日志文件
MySQL启动时会生成日志文件 , 可以通过查看日志文件来了解MySQL启动时的具体情况 , 以便更好地排查问题 。在my.cnf文件中可以设置日志文件的路径和级别 。
3. 检查MySQL端口是否被占用
在启动MySQL时,如果端口已经被其他程序占用,MySQL就无法启动 。可以通过命令netstat -anp|grep 3306来查看3306端口是否被占用 。
4. 检查MySQL数据目录权限
MySQL启动时需要访问数据目录,如果该目录没有足够的权限,MySQL就无法启动 。可以通过命令ls -ld /var/lib/mysql来查看MySQL数据目录的权限是否正确 。
总结:
【mysql5.5启动不了 mysql启动时不动】MySQL启动不动可能是由于配置文件、日志文件、端口或数据目录权限等原因造成的 。通过检查这些方面,可以快速定位问题并解决 。

    推荐阅读